Transaction 393732db754758dfc096860cb2c676acddf71d44647a4abab8db5624473b5124
1 Input
1 Output
-
393732db754758dfc096860cb2c676acddf71d44647a4abab8db5624473b5124:0
- value
- 499095
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e0e5a2dee6f802fc8a9ed594e894a6a49521146
- address
- bc1q3c895t0wd7qzlj9fa4v5az22dfy4yy2xksd2g9